Understanding Your Right to Compensation in Georgia
The death of a loved one is always hard, but it can be more so if the death that occurred in Georgia was caused by the criminal or negligent behavior of another. In most cases, the family of the victim may be able to bring a Wrongful Death lawsuit.
Wrongful Death Law in Georgia
Not every family member is authorized to sue for wrongful death in Muscogee County.
Typically, only the immediate family of the deceased has the authority to sue for damages.
The result of a winning Wrongful Death lawsuit are damages. These can include compensation for medical care, lost earnings, funeral expenses, loss of companionship, and sometimes punitive damages.
